Originally posted by rcaman
see the lamp in the second picture. the lamp is wavy near the top......

Not easy to see in pic, but looks like there may be some oscillation going on in the RF or IF stages. Try to see it on a scope if possible to narrow down what stage its in. Then check for open bypass caps, loose grounds, tube shield contacts. Try swapping tubes in these stages also.
